When we started M.I.S. Corporation in 1991, M.I.S. was a very common acronym for today's I.T. or I.S. department. M.I.S. abbreviated Management Information Systems, a department frequently organized under accounting and reporting to the CFO. Businesses with MIS departments generally were larger than 50M in annual revenues and utilized mid-range computers with terminals and a few PCs or Novell Servers with PC based workstations. Things were about to change.
